They debuted with the "Givers EP" in 2009, released with former band member William Henderson. On February 1, 2011, Givers signed to Glassnote Records and released their first album, “In Light” on June 7, 2011. The album contains the single Up Up Up.

In GIVERS’ song Noche Nada, the lyrics describe a relationship where one person feels like they have shared a lot with the other, but they haven’t received the same in return. The singer acknowledges that speaking more doesn’t make it “cool,” dismissing the idea that speaking up equals empowerment. They also reference a shared history or network of friends that has “stole[n] the movie show,” potentially suggesting that the relationship was overshadowed by external factors. The phrase “let go your hold” implies that someone is holding onto something or someone they need to release, in order to move on. The lyrics repeat multiple times that the more someone sees the other person, the more it “alters,” which could suggest a sense of disillusionment, or that the singer’s perception of the other person changes over time.
